随着区块链技术的迅猛发展,虚拟币平台的需求日益增长。在这个数字化快速发展的时代,虚拟币不仅是投资的工具,更是改变传统经济模式的核心力量。对于许多创业者和技术开发者而言,构建一个虚拟币平台是其实现商业梦想的重要途径。然而,在开发一个成功的虚拟币平台之前,有许多方面需要考虑,包括技术架构、安全性、法规遵从和用户体验等内容。
根据市场研究,虚拟币的市场规模正在迅速扩大,越来越多的人开始接受这类新兴的数字资产。用户对于交易效率和安全性的需求推动了虚拟币平台的技术迭代。传统的金融系统在处理速度、透明度和安全性方面的不足也为虚拟币平台的崛起提供了良好的土壤。
区块链作为支撑虚拟币的重要技术,具有去中心化、不可篡改和透明性等特点,使其在金融交易、合约执行等领域表现出色。目前,许多大型企业和政府机构也开始探索区块链技术的应用,这为虚拟币平台的发展奠定了良好的基础。
在开发任何一种平台之前,首先要进行市场调研,了解当前市场的趋势、用户需求以及竞争对手的情况。对于虚拟币平台,可以通过问卷调查、行业报告、用户访谈等方式收集数据,分析目标用户的需求和痛点。了解竞争对手的优势和劣势,有助于你在产品设计和功能实现上找到差异化的定位。
虚拟币平台的技术选型至关重要,当前主流的区块链技术有以太坊、比特币、Hyperledger等。在选择合适的技术方案时,需要考虑到项目的具体需求、预算和团队的技术能力等因素。架构设计一般包括区块链节点设计、前端与后端的架构、数据库设计等。
此外,还需要考虑系统的可扩展性和安全性,确保平台能够在用户数量增长时继续平稳运行,并能有效防御各种网络攻击。
开发阶段是整个项目中最重要的一步。在这一阶段,需要使用适合的编程语言和开发工具来完成平台的核心功能。例如,使用Python、Java或Node.js等语言进行后端开发,使用HTML、CSS和JavaScript进行前端开发。
测试是开发过程中的必不可少的一环,包括功能测试、安全测试、性能测试等多个环节。特别是在虚拟币平台上,安全性是用户最为关心的问题。通过测试,可以发现并修复潜在的漏洞,从而保障用户资产的安全。
在产品开发完成后,需要部署到服务器上,并进行必要的配置。上线后,需要建立一个高效的用户支持和反馈机制,及时解决用户在使用过程中遇到的问题。此外,对运营团队的培训也是至关重要的。
在运营方面,需要定期发布更新和,增加用户粘性。通过市场推广、合作伙伴关系等方式,增加平台的曝光率和用户量。
法律合规是虚拟币平台发展的重要环节。各国对于加密货币的监管政策并不统一,因此开发者需要确保平台符合相关法规,避免法律风险。在一些国家,虚拟币平台需要获得许可并遵循严格的反洗钱(AML)和客户身份识别(KYC)规定。
智能合约是执行和自动化业务逻辑的计算机程序,其运行在区块链网络上。在虚拟币平台中,智能合约能够实现自动化的交易流程,减少人为干预,提高交易效率。
通过定义明确的条款和条件,智能合约可以自动执行交易,确保交易的透明性和安全性。这在ICO(首次代币发行)和去中心化金融(DeFi)等领域具有广泛应用。
安全性是虚拟币平台的一项重要考量,开发者需要采用多种安全技术来保障用户资金和数据的安全。这包括加密技术、二次身份认证、防火墙等。
此外,定期进行安全审计和渗透测试,及时发现潜在的安全隐患,是确保平台长久安全的有效措施。
用户体验(UX)关乎着虚拟币平台用户黏性,好的用户体验可以提高用户的满意度并促进交易行为。进行用户体验设计时,需要考虑界面的友好性、操作的简便性和信息的清晰性。
通过用户测试,可以了解用户在使用过程中遇到的问题,并不断进行改进。设计一个直观、易用的界面,能够有效吸引用户并保持他们的活跃度。
选择区块链平台主要取决于项目需求,包括交易速度、可扩展性、开发成本等。以太坊因其丰富的开发工具和强大的社区支持,在智能合约开发中颇受欢迎。而比特币则在安全性和去中心化方面具备优势。评估各平台时,还应考虑到团队的技术背景,确保选用的技术栈符合团队的能力。
平台的安全性可通过多种途径进行保障,包括采用高级加密技术,设置防火墙,实施二次身份认证等。此外,进行定期的安全审计和漏洞扫描,也是保障平台安全的有效手段。关键在于要有一个专门的安全团队,随时监控平台的安全状态,及时响应可能的安全威胁。
要确保法律合规,建议咨询法律专家,获取相关法规的信息。了解目标市场的监管政策,制定完善的KYC和AML流程,确保用户身份的真实可靠。同时,注册相关许可证,以获得合法经营的资质。建立一个合规的团队,持续关注政策的变化,是保障项目合法运营的必要手段。
对于虚拟币平台,市场推广可以通过多种渠道进行,例如社交媒体、线上线下活动、合作伙伴关系等。此外,利用网络广告、等方式提升平台的曝光率也是重要的推广手段。重要的是要不断分析用户反馈,根据用户需求及时调整推广策略。
用户体验设计极为重要,它直接影响到用户的留存率和活跃度。设计一个友好的界面,不仅能够让用户轻松上手,还能提升用户满意度,从而促进交易行为。通过用户研究,了解他们的需求和痛点,持续平台的功能和界面,将成为虚拟币平台吸引用户的重要因素。
总之,虚拟币平台的开发是一个复杂而富有挑战的过程,涉及技术、市场、法律等多个方面。通过合理的需求分析、技术选型、架构设计、开发与测试、上线运营以及法律合规等步骤,可以构建一个成功的虚拟币平台。持续关注行业动态和用户需求,才能在竞争激烈的市场中立于不败之地。